China’s ‘Artificial Sun’ Fusion Reactor Could Help Unlock Nearly Limitless Clean Energy

BEIJING, China - China's "artificial sun" has set a new world record after superheating a loop of plasma to temperatures five times hotter than the sun for more than 17 minutes, state media reported. Project OVERCOME: Helping Close Detroit’s Digital Divide

SOUTHFIELD - 123NET has partnered with the Detroit Community Technology Project and Grace in Action Collectives to bring high-speed, low-cost internet to an underserved Detroit neighborhood as part of the Equitable Internet Initiative in an undertaking known as Project OVERCOME.
